Accounting Training Schools
If you've got a mind for numbers, a career in accounting could be for you. Accountants keep track of business or personal finances, and determine whether a company makes a profit or a loss. Schools with accounting training teach accounting principles, specialized accounting, including tax accounting, and economics and finance.

Computer Certification Preparation Schools
Passing industry standard certification exams can lead to a job in the information technology field, or can let you advance your current career. These exams are sponsored by hardware and software vendors, or industry associations to set a standard of competency in areas such as networking, databases, or application software. Schools with certification training programs give you the knowledge you need to pass the exams.

Legal Secretary and Paralegal Training Schools
Legal secretaries and paralegals have become a vital part of today's law offices. In addition to normal office duties, legal secretaries produce legal documents according to the strict formatting rules of the courts. Paralegals are responsible for doing case research, filing court papers, and preparing briefs.

Medical Assistant Training Schools
Medical assistants are active members of the medical team, participating in physical and specialty exams at hospitals, clinics, or doctor's offices. Medical Assistant training programs teach both theory and practice of medical diagnostics, laboratory techniques, injections, urinalysis, venipuncture, and electrocardiography.

Medical Coding and Billing Training Schools
Medical coders and billers take hospital or clinic patient medical histories, and use computers and standardized coding systems to turn them into invoices for insurance reimbursement. These talented individuals use their training in medical terminology and procedures, computer skills, and coding systems in this fast-growing and rewarding career.

Medical Transcriptionist Schools
Medical transcriptionists prepare computerized patient records from the notes or chart information written by physicians at hospitals or clinics. They are generally responsible for storage and maintenance of these records in the patient's permanent file. Medical Transcription must be exact, and transcribers must be familiar with medical terminology and office procedures.
